Coast Guard station commissioned

Correspondent

Kakinada: Chief Minister Y. S. Rajasekhara Reddy on Friday commissioned the Coast Guard station, the 29th station in the country and second in the State, at a ceremonial function held in the port area here.

Speaking on the occasion, he said efforts would be made to start a naval training institute also.

Union Minister of State for Defence M.M. Pallamraju, Vice Admiral R.S. Contractor, Director-General, Coast Guard and other officials were present.
